No Bake Cookies and Cream Cheesecake


For the Crust:
12 Oreos
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ted

For the Filling:
8 ounces cream cheese, softened
1/4 cup sugar
8 oz Whipping Topping (such as Cool Whip)***
10 Oreos chopped

6 Oreos, chopped (topping)


To make the crust: Add the Oreos to a food processor and process until you have fine crumbs. Transfer the crumbs to a mixing bowl, add the melted butter, and mix until the crumbs are moistened.

Put the mixture into a 7-inch spring form pan, and firmly press it down into one even layer. Transfer to the refrigerator to chill while you make the cheesecake filling. Refrigerate while making the filling. 

To make the filling: Using a stand mixer fitted with the whisk attachment, or in a large mixing bowl using a handheld mixer, beat the cream cheese until smooth. Add in the sugar and mix until well combined.

Add the whipped topping to the cream cheese mixture and gently fold it in or mix it in on low speed with your mixer until just combined. Then, fold in the chopped Oreos.

Remove the springform pan from the refrigerator, scoop the cheesecake filling onto the crust, and spread it around into one even layer.

Cover and freeze for 1-2 hour for a quick set. Remove the no-bake cheesecake from the pan, slice and top with cookie chunks. Store leftovers, if there are any leftovers, in the freezer.




***You can substitute heavy cream for the 8oz cool whip if you want to make your own.
  • 1 cup cold heavy whipping cream, whipped
Pour the heavy whipping cream in a separate bowl. Start mixing on low speed, then increase the speed to medium-high until the mixture thickens and stiff peaks form.
